Andrew L. Urban

Director
Date of birth : 07/26/1945
City of birth : Budapest, Hungary

Born in Budapest, Hungary, Andrew L. Urban escaped in the 1956 revolution and completed his education in London. He migrated to Australia in 1966. A career journalist specifically on film and filmmaking since 1985, in February 1997, with his wife Louise, he launched Urban Cinefile (www.urbancinefile.com.au), Australia's award winning weekly online movie magazine publishing reviews, interviews, news and much more. He still writes for local and international print publications including The Bulletin, Cinema Papers, and the Qantas in flight magazine, The Australian Way and is the Australian Bureau Chief for the film industry publication, Moving Pictures. In 1998 he was commissioned to interview past and present graduates of the Australian Film Television & Radio School (as well as other key players in the school's history) for Edge of the Known World, a book celebrating the school's 25th anniversary; the interviews were also the basis of the 60 minute ABC TV documentary, Brilliant Careers, which he wrote and narrated. This featured interviews with Phil Noyce, Gillian Armstrong, Jane Campion and dozens more. In 1992, he created Front Up, a weekly prime time social documentary program of spontaneous and personal interviews with people he meets in the streets of Australia, for SBS TV, which continues. He makes a cameo appearance (as himself) in the 2001 Warner Bros vampire movie, Queen of the Damned, directed by Australian Michael Rymer (Angel Baby).
